'Happiness to be an artist in a soldier's uniform'
(Baonghean.vn) - Colonel, People's Artist Hoang Thanh is known as a talented orchestra conductor and art director who has a great influence in the military art environment. When mentioning him, people remember the talented instrumental musician and composer, and the famous songs with the strong Nghe An character.
On the occasion of the 75th anniversary of the founding of the Vietnam People's Army, Nghe An Newspaper had a conversation with Colonel, People's Artist Hoang Thanh - Former Head of the Art Troupe of Military Region 4.
PV:Sir, it is known that you attended the Vietnam Music School in the 70s and had early success as a passionate and enthusiastic musician?
Colonel, People's Artist Hoang Thanh:Since I was a child, I have loved musical instruments and dreamed of becoming a musician when I grew up, playing on the keys and listening to the sounds I created when I joined an orchestra. When I entered the National Music School with the Accordion subject, like a fish in water, I learned this extremely charming musical instrument very well. Later, I was assigned to the Military Region 4 Art Troupe, as a musician who only played an independent instrument in the troupe's string orchestra, but for me, it was an honor, pride and a whole artistic horizon opened up before my eyes with the passionate ambition of youth. The Accordion always makes the player feel like they are floating with strange music, even though it is just one instrument but it sounds like an orchestra. Therefore, the musician can both harmonize and play solo, that is what makes people passionate when playing this musical instrument.
I still remember, during the war years, when the movement of “singing to drown out the sound of bombs” was always the operating criterion of the military artists, we always took on the frontline mission of serving the soldiers in trenches and tunnels. With that sacred political mission, we always brought all the passion and love of art of youth to the farthest, deepest, most dangerous places. When the soldiers on the battlefield were close to death, we were also close to them to bring joy, love of homeland, love of the Fatherland and indomitable courage before the enemy.
